Question

Select the set in which the numbers are related in the same way as are the numbers of the given set.

(NOTE: Operations should be performed on the whole numbers, without breaking down the numbers into its constituent digits. E.g. 13 – Operations on 13 such as adding / subtracting / multiplying etc. to 13 can be performed. Breaking down 13 into 1 and 3 and then performing mathematical operations on 1 and 3 is not allowed.)

(5, 98, 9)

(10, 168, 14)

The correct answer is

(1, 28, 3)

Analyzing Number Set Relationships for Reasoning Questions

The problem asks us to identify a numerical relationship within a given set of numbers and find another set from the options that follows the same relationship. We are given two example sets: (5, 98, 9) and (10, 168, 14).

The rule is that operations should be performed on the whole numbers as given, not on their individual digits.

Finding the Relationship in the Given Sets

Let's examine the first set (5, 98, 9) and the second set (10, 168, 14). We need to find a pattern or relationship between the first, second, and third numbers in each set.

Let the first number be $A$, the second number be $B$, and the third number be $C$.

For the first set (5, 98, 9): $A=5$, $B=98$, $C=9$.

For the second set (10, 168, 14): $A=10$, $B=168$, $C=14$.

Let's try simple arithmetic operations involving $A$ and $C$ to arrive at $B$.

  • Could $B$ be related to the sum of $A$ and $C$?
  • Set 1: $A+C = 5+9 = 14$. How to get 98 from 14? $14 \times 7 = 98$.
  • Set 2: $A+C = 10+14 = 24$. How to get 168 from 24? $24 \times 7 = 168$.

It appears the relationship is $(A+C) \times 7 = B$. Let's verify this rule.

  • For set (5, 98, 9): $(5 + 9) \times 7 = 14 \times 7 = 98$. This holds true.
  • For set (10, 168, 14): $(10 + 14) \times 7 = 24 \times 7 = 168$. This also holds true.

So, the established relationship is that the middle number is 7 times the sum of the first and third numbers.

Checking the Options

Now, we apply this rule $(A+C) \times 7 = B$ to each of the given options to find the set that follows the same pattern.

Option 1: (1, 28, 3)

  • $A=1$, $B=28$, $C=3$.
  • Calculate $(A+C) \times 7$: $(1 + 3) \times 7 = 4 \times 7 = 28$.
  • The calculated value (28) matches the middle number ($B=28$) in this set.

This option follows the discovered relationship.

Option 2: (7, 108, 23)

  • $A=7$, $B=108$, $C=23$.
  • Calculate $(A+C) \times 7$: $(7 + 23) \times 7 = 30 \times 7 = 210$.
  • The calculated value (210) does not match the middle number ($B=108$) in this set.

This option does not follow the relationship.

Option 3: (15, 248, 19)

  • $A=15$, $B=248$, $C=19$.
  • Calculate $(A+C) \times 7$: $(15 + 19) \times 7 = 34 \times 7 = 238$.
  • The calculated value (238) does not match the middle number ($B=248$) in this set.

This option does not follow the relationship.

Option 4: (3, 88, 17)

  • $A=3$, $B=88$, $C=17$.
  • Calculate $(A+C) \times 7$: $(3 + 17) \times 7 = 20 \times 7 = 140$.
  • The calculated value (140) does not match the middle number ($B=88$) in this set.

This option does not follow the relationship.

Conclusion

Based on our analysis, only Option 1: (1, 28, 3) follows the same numerical relationship as the given sets (5, 98, 9) and (10, 168, 14), which is $(A+C) \times 7 = B$.

Additional Information: Logical Reasoning Practice

Number set reasoning questions are common in competitive exams like SSC CGL. They test your ability to identify patterns and apply logical rules. To improve, practice with various types of number series, analogies, and set-based problems.

  • Look for relationships between the first and last numbers to find the middle number, or vice versa.
  • Consider sums, differences, products, quotients, powers, roots, and combinations of these operations.
  • Sometimes the relationship might involve a constant factor (like '7' in this case) or a constant difference.
  • Be systematic in checking potential rules against the given sets.
  • Practice applying the identified rule quickly and accurately to the options.
